A hydrogen atom emits a 2.55-eV photon as its electron changes from

one energy level to another

11.Express the energy emitted in Joules

12.Determine the frequency of the emitted photon.

13.What was the energy level change for the electron?

4.08 x 10 -19 Joules

6.154 x 1014 Hertz

It jumps from 4 to 2

28. What are three products of a fission reaction?

1. Possibly radioactive elements

2. Neutrons that cause a chain reaction

3. energy

29. What are the products of a Fusion reaction?

1. Alpha particles (Helium nuclei)

2. ENERGY
